1. Toner: The Gentle Balancer 🌱

Toner is like the gentle hug your skin needs after cleansing. It’s designed to balance your skin’s pH levels, remove any leftover dirt or oil, and prepare your skin for the rest of your routine. Think of it as the warm-up before a big game – essential for getting the best results from your moisturizer and serums. Plus, it can help minimize the appearance of pores, making your skin look smoother and more refined. 🌸

2. Essence: The Hydration Hero 💧

Essence is the secret weapon in your skincare arsenal. Packed with active ingredients like hyaluronic acid and snail mucin (yes, really!), essences are designed to hydrate and nourish your skin deeply. Unlike toners, essences are typically applied after toner and before serum, acting as a bridge to enhance the absorption of other products. It’s like adding a shot of espresso to your morning coffee – it boosts everything to the next level. 📈

3. Astringent: The Tough Love Treatment 🔥

Astringents are the tough love of skincare. They’re designed to tighten pores, control excess oil, and sometimes even help with acne-prone skin. While toners and essences are generally gentler and hydrating, astringents can be more drying and are often alcohol-based. Use them sparingly if you have sensitive skin, and consider them more of a targeted treatment rather than a daily step in your routine. Think of it as the strict coach pushing you to your limits to achieve peak performance. 💪

4. Finding Your Perfect Match 🤝

Choosing between toner, essence, and astringent comes down to your skin type and concerns. If you’re dealing with dryness and need extra hydration, opt for an essence. For balancing and prepping your skin, a toner is your go-to. And if you have oily skin and want to tackle excess shine, an astringent might be the ticket. Remember, skincare isn’t one-size-fits-all – it’s all about finding what works best for your unique skin journey. 🚀
